  • Nothing chappie.
    It’s how center slides works.
    I try to explain:
    When you use a full width slider the image width is 100%, so, since the slider box is limited in height, if you don’t check the centering option, your image will be “bottom-cropped” of X pixels, if you have that option enabled the slide will be vertically centered, and then you’ll see it cropped of X/2 pixels both on top and bottom.

    kgueter1, there are two things you can do to ameliorate the problem:

    1. Frame your slider images so that the parts of it liable to be lost from view are non-critical;

    2. Use a framed slider rather than full-width. Only full-width sliders keep growing as the page widens beyond 1200px: framed sliders will just centre themselves within ever wider borders.
